# Service Accounts: String Extraction

The `extract-i18n` script pulls translatable strings from all Bramblewick repos and pushes them to the Glossa service. It runs under the `i18n-extractor` service account. Do not run it under your personal account; Glossa rate-limits individual users aggressively. The account has write access to the staging catalog only. Set the token in your shell before invoking the script. The current staging token is below.

API key for kahap-kafog: zpat15_6qzxZ7YR8aDwjmp

14:22 — So the circuit breaker on the Quillhook upstream API finally tripped, which is actually the good news. Marza's team at Fennelwick had shipped a retry loop that hammered the endpoint after auth failures, and the breaker cut it off before we leaked anything useful in error bodies. Half-open probes resumed at 14:31 with scrubbed headers. For the security review, the relevant trace from the breaker's first open state is below.

pipeline stamp: htk31_3c6b63a1fd55b8745625d3b6ce9c5fc

## Approvals: Tax-Rate Lookup Cache

Heads up, reviewers: any change to the Fennwick tax-rate lookup cache needs an explicit approval before merge. The cache feeds checkout pricing on Bramblecart, so a stale or wrong rate costs real money. Standard rules: TTL changes under 15 minutes are fine with one review; invalidation logic, region mappings, or fallback behavior need an approval from the cache owner. Don't self-approve, even for "obvious" fixes — we learned that the hard way last quarter. The designated approver is listed below.

named custodian: Druion Kelix Brivan